Yoga Styles
-
Vinyasa Flow Yoga connects various yoga poses into a flowing sequence of movement. Often done to music, this style is strengthening and beautiful. During your flow the transitions between each classic pose are actually part of your yoga as well. The transitions are led with the breath, creating a sense of deep connection into your yoga practice.

Power Flow Yoga will meet your higher energy levels to engage your body and then quiet the mind. Vinyasa, connecting poses and breath with energetic movement allows you to reshape your energy postitively. Arm balances, standing and squatting balances, and beginning inversions build confidence, self-acceptance, and a deep sense of peace and completion.

Prenatal Yoga supports you from the beginning to become aware of your body and breath fully as you connect inward to your needs during your pregnancy. This class offers you a gentle way to stretch, strengthen and breath fully, in order to experience fully the deep glow of pregnancy.

Restorative Yoga is an excellent way to unwind, nourish, rest and restore your energy reserves. Whether recovering from illness or injury, or just a very busy week, this class will allow you to catch your breath. Using lots of supportive props, gently stretching, and adaptation to your needs, soft light, music, and care you can nourish the roots that feed you.

Therapeutic Yoga offers yoga focuses on particular health issues and developing potential and growth. Classes offer information on poses and breathing that may be helpful in dealing with dis-ease or illness, and developing stress relieving techniques that will improve quality of life.
